Document Requirements
To apply for your Canada Permanent Resident Card, your photo must be 50.0x70.0 mm in size and printed at 600 dpi with a plain white (#ffffff) background. The photo should be in color and suitable for both print and online submissions, with a maximum file size of 4096KB. Additional information and official guidelines can be found at http://www.cic.gc.ca/english/information/applications/guides/pdf/5445EB-e.pdf.
